Perennial gardens offer a stunning display of color that comes back year after year with minimal effort. To grow a thriving perennial garden, take into account several key elements. Begin by, choose species that thrive in your region's climate and soil conditions. A well-planned arrangement will ensure adequate sunlight, moisture, and aeration for each plant. Boosting your soil with organic matter will improve its fertility and stability.
Regular hydration is essential, especially during dry periods. Topdressing the soil with organic matter will help preserve moisture, reduce weeds, and stabilize soil temperature.
Protecting your perennial plants from harsh winter elements may be helpful depending on your area. Periodically examine your shrubs garden for signs of problems and take immediate action to address any matters that arise.

Pairing Perennials, Ferns, Trees, and Shrubs in Design
Crafting a harmonious landscape often involves meticulous combination of diverse plant varieties. Perennials, with their multifaceted blooms, provide a foundation of visual appeal. Intertwining ferns adds a touch of dimension, while specimen trees create height and offer shade. Finally, bushes can be placed to define pathways and create separation.
A key factor when designing a planting scheme is the texture of each plant. Complementary textures enhance visual interest. For instance, the fine fronds of ferns can be beautifully juxtaposed with the sturdy foliage of barberry shrubs.
Consider seasonal fluctuations in your scheme. Choose plants that bloom at different periods to ensure a continuous display of color. Vertical interest can also add a sense of dimension. Tall trees|Ferns provide the backdrop, while Low-growing plants fill in the middle ground.
